| Location
and Climate |
|
Girdwood is located on Turnagain Arm, in the Municipality of Anchorage, 35 miles east southeast of downtown Anchorage. The area is accessed by the Seward Highway. Girdwood is bordered on three sides by the Chugach State Park and Chugach National Forest. For a detailed map, go to: http://www.muni.org/Services/Departments/Com/Research/maps/girdwood.gif. The community
lies at approximately 60.941670° North Latitude
and -149.166670° West Longitude.
(Sec. 19, T010N, R002E, Seward Meridian.)
 Girdwood is located in the
Anchorage Recording District.
The average temperatures in January range from 8 to 21 degrees; in July, average temperatures range from 51 to 65. Annual precipitation is 80 inches, including 69 inches of snowfall. |

| History, Culture
and Demographics |
| The community was named for James E. Girdwood, who staked a claim at Crow Creek in 1896. The Girdwood post office was established in 1907. In 1951, the Seward Highway was completed, linking Anchorage to the Kenai Peninsula. The City of Girdwood was formed during the 1960s, but the community was unified with the City of Anchorage and the Greater Anchorage Area Borough in 1975.
Residents enjoy the rural lifestyle of Girdwood. Girdwood is home to the Alyeska Ski Resort. It is frequented by Anchorage and Kenai residents during winter months, and tourists during summer months.

| Facilities,
Utilities, Schools and Health Care |
| In 1991, the Anchorage Water & Wastewater Utility acquired two privately-owned water systems that served the developed area east of Glacier Creek, and upgraded the quality of service in Girdwood. This included connecting the two systems, installing 37,000 feet of replacement and new water lines with fire hydrants, and the installation of control structures to provide uniform pressures throughout the system. Two production wells now supply the system and fill a one million gallon reservoir. Daily production is 94 million gallons of treated water. The Girdwood Wastewater Facility is a tertiary (three stage) treatment plant. In 1997 it was upgraded to handle 0.60 mgd and was equipped to expand and double treatment capacity in future years. It discharges an effluent nearing drinking water quality into Glacier Creek. A refuse transfer site is provided by the Municipality.
Electricity is provided by Chugach Electric Association.
There are no state operated schools located in the community.
Local hospitals or health clinics include Anchorage hospitals.
Girdwood is classified as a highway town/Sub-Regional Center, it is found in EMS Region 2D in the Anchorage Region. Emergency Services have highway access. Emergency service is provided by 911 Telephone Service and volunteers
Auxiliary health care is provided by Girdwood Fire & Rescue (783-2511); Alyeska Ski Patrol (seasonal 754-2271/2131); Anchorage hospitals.

| Economy
and Transportation |
Local employment includes the school, service businesses, the Alyeska Prince Hotel and the Alyeska Ski Resort. Several artists live in the area. Some residents commute to Anchorage. 33 Girdwood residents hold a commercial fishing permit. There are a number of seasonal-use homes in Girdwood. Because Girdwood is part of the Municipality of Anchorage, 2000 Economic Census Data may be incomplete, not applicable or significantly different from current data.
Girdwood has a gravel airstrip that measures 2,088' long by 73' wide. The Alaska Railroad provides daily train service in the summer. Nearby Anchorage provides a number of transportation options. |
